#9f21e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f21e2 is composed of 62.4% red, 12.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.6% cyan, 85.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 279.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 50.8%. #9f21e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#3f00c5.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#9f21e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f21e2 has RGB values of R:159, G:33,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 10428898.

Hex triplet 9f21e2 #9f21e2
RGB Decimal 159, 33, 226 rgb(159,33,226)
RGB Percent 62.4, 12.9, 88.6 rgb(62.4%,12.9%,88.6%)
CMYK 30, 85, 0, 11
HSL 279.2°, 76.9, 50.8 hsl(279.2,76.9%,50.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 279.2°, 85.4, 88.6
Web Safe 9933cc #9933cc
CIE-LAB 44.162, 75.607, -71.426
XYZ 28.567, 13.95, 73.135
xyY 0.247, 0.121, 13.95
CIE-LCH 44.162, 104.011, 316.629
CIE-LUV 44.162, 29.898, -111.226
Hunter-Lab 37.35, 71.163, -89.95
Binary 10011111, 00100001,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#9f21e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9f21e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84788b is the less saturated color, while #a804ff is the most saturated one.
